无源定位方法的研究 被引量:2

Research on Passive Location Method

摘要 随着电子干扰与反辐射等雷达对抗系列技术的快速发展,有源定位技术以雷达为代表遭受日益严重的威胁。在自身不辐射的条件下无源定位跟踪系统可以被动地接收辐射源的电磁波信号,经过对其各项参数的测量,可以确定隐蔽地辐射源的运动状态及位置,在电子战情景下对于提高系统性能具有十分重要的作用。按照观测站的个数对无源定位跟踪系统进行分类可分为两大类:多站无源定位和单站无源定位。笔者分别阐述了多个观测站和单个观测站无源定位分类、系统特点及定位算法,剖析各种定位算法并对各种定位法进行误差的评估。 With the rapid development of radar countermeasures such as electronic jammers and anti-radiation missiles,the active position such as radar is threatened strongly.The passive positioning system gives no radiation wave itself but receives passively the electromagnetic signals radiated from other source and pin points its location as well as its moving state by measuring the parameters,this feature of staying in concealment provides a fantastic improvement in its survival ability under E-war environment.Single station location and multiple station location are the two kinds of the passive positioning system which is divided by the number of the observatory.The classification,system characteristics and localization algorithms of passive location of single station and multiple stations are described in this paper.
